Leaky oven vent 2007 safari
It appears as though our vent leaks during transit in the rain. The outside flap was in locked position yet we found water on counter beneath the oven vent. We lifted the outside flap and found lots of water on the lower inside seam and noticed that the metal foil tape appears not to seal the junction between the vent and the trailer? Has anyone experienced this sort of leak? We're thinking of applying more metal foil tape and high temperature caulking where vent hood meets the inside/outside wall. We don't think the leak is coming from the top of the outside vent caulking but comes in thru flap during transport. Also considering using duct tape over flap during transit in the rain to keep flap closed. Any thoughts?
We don't want to remove the outside vent shield but will try to apply tape and caulking by opening vent flap and behind the vent lid on the inside. There is a trim piece (on the inside between hood and interior wall of trailer) held on by 2 screws that we can remove to gain access to the taped area on the inside.
